[ 1 ] Yoga Respondents affirm to have practiced yoga once or are practicing it regularly. 37.5% opine that their day was energetic after practicing yoga. For 29% of which, it was very energetic. Thus, almost all who practice yoga themselves felt increased energy level, Positive mood boosts. Yoga activates our whole mechanism of body and gets us fully charged mentally and physically for the entire day.

[ 2 ] Meditation. 61.8 % of respondents did once meditation or are doing it regularly. 38.2 % don't even practice meditation. It brought Calmness to 70% of respondents. Clarity to 12.5%. But still 10.5% people felt restless as they might not be regular in their practice. Meditation. Itself is a task. As it requires you to control your mind, thoughts and regular practice will bring calmness, Positivity in thoughts.

[ 3 ] Chanting. Practicing chanting was a part of our Indian traditions and cultures for a long period of time it was lost as time passed. The Respondents were asked if they had practiced chanting once or visited a place where chanting took place. 60% had visited a place or they did chant once in their lifetime. 62.3 % also stated that they resonated with those vibrations and wished to sit for a longer time in that place.
